Global Insight was contracted by the Port of Algiers to carry out the study of the feasibility and necessity of building a second container terminal to handle to growing volume of containers moving through the Port. Global Insight worked with Moffat & Nichol International, a global port engineering and design firm, and with AMISHIP, a local Algerian maritime consulting firm. The First Phase of the study was completed in July 2003 with a presentation on the Study findings to Port executive staff being held on July 29 in Algiers.
